Leona Maguire, who is trying to become the first Irish winner ever on the LPGA Tour, fired an eight-under 64 on Friday to grab a three-shot lead at the Meijer Classic. The rookie reached 15-under 129 at the Blythefield Country Club course. She also topped the leaderboard after the opening round at last week’s Mediheal Championship in California before finishing ninth overall. Korean-Australian Oh Su was second after a bogey-free 65 and American Lindy Duncan was at 11-under following a 65. Maguire, who started on No 10, rolled in five birdies over her first nine holes and then drained an eagle on the par-five eighth.
